STUDENTS of tertiary institutions in Lagos State, on Tuesday, dissociated themselves from the planned nationwide protest by some Nigerians.

The planned protest is  tagged #EndBadGovernanceinNigeria.

It is scheduled for Aug. 1 to  Aug. 10 to draw the attention of President Bola Tinubu’s administration to the plight of Nigerians and rising cost of living in the country.

Mr Alimi Lekan-Idris, President, National Association of Lagos State Students (NULASS), on Tuesday  made the disclosure  at a press conference at the Lagos State University Teaching Hospital College of Medicine, Ikeja.

The NULASS president  said that students of tertiary institutions in Lagos State  strongly supported the administration of Gov. Babajide Sanwo-Olu and vowed to protect Lagos against such a protest.

He highlighted various interventions of the Sanwo-Olu-led administration in secondary tertiary education institutions.

He listed the interventions to include increase in annual bursary to indigent students and  payment of West Africa Secondary School Certifate Examination fee.

“It is crucial that we remember the importance of peace and stability and using dialogue to achieve our collective goals.

” Given this significant contributions and progress we have witnessed, we wish to state that we are not in support of any protest against the government of Lagos State.

” We understand the frustration and challenges faced by many, but we must also recognise the advancement and opportunities that have been provided to cushion the economic effect, and we hope other states can emulate Lagos State,” he said.

He  added that tertiary education students in Lagos  would stage a solidarity walk in support of the state government.

According to him, the solidarity walk would take place from Aug.1 to Aug. 10, to prevent vandalism of public infrastructure in Lagos while advocating constructive dialogue as a better approach in resolving conflicts.

The union leader appealed to Nigerians to persevere a little to enjoy the dividends of democracy through the Renewed Hope Agenda of the Tinubu led administration. (NAN)
